Pac Striders Jan. 27, 8:30am - Inspiration Point

Even with a weekend of wild weather, we're still going out running! For the sake of good footing, we're going to Inspiration Point in Berkeley. The out and back on the asphalt-covered Nimitz Trail will give us a good workout (up to 8 miles total, or more if you want to get dirty). Bring an extra set of clothes for afterwards, and take it easy on the roads.

DIRECTIONS:
From Oakland/Berkeley, go thru the Caldecott Tunnel on Hwy 24 to the Orinda/Moraga exit. Turn left (north) onto Camino Pablo, and go 2 miles to the traffic light at Wildcat Canyon Rd. Turn left and go uphill 2.5 miles to the parking lot at the top of the ridge.
